What Finger Does the Wedding Ring Go On?

American marriage customs call for people to wear wedding rings on the fourth finger of their left hand where the vein of love resides, according to My Online Wedding Help. Other cultures, however, frequently employ different traditions.

Cultural Differences

    The correct finger for the wedding ring varies from culture to culture. According to My Online Wedding Help, American, French and English marriage partners wear wedding rings on the third finger of the left hand. In other countries, however, people may wear their wedding rings on the fourth finger of either the right or left hand.

Rationale

    The left-handed wedding ring tradition stems from an ancient belief that a blood vessel they called the vein of love ran directly from the fourth finger of that hand to the heart. Some European fiancees wear their engagement ring on their right hand, reserving the right hand for the wedding ring.

Religious Traditions

    Some religions have their own wedding ring traditions. In Jewish cultures, for instance, the bride wears the wedding ring on her right forefinger. This position allows the witnesses to clearly see the ring ceremony. It is also the seventh finger, as counted from left to right, which represents the seventh day of creation, according to Jewish Celebrations.
